Handover: Twigsweep Bot

Quick notes before I roll off: Twigsweep nukes branches idle for 60+ days, but it skips anything labeled keep-alive. The dry-run mode is your friend — always run it after config changes. One gotcha: forks aren't covered, only the main repo. Config docs and the exclusion list live on the page below.

dashboard of yagug-yafop = https://sonarqube.zarqeldata.corp/pipeline/run/ticket/job/a05c978b94bd721e

- [ ] Key ceremony item #12 — quick one for the sync: before we re-sign the Duskmoth design-token bundle, make sure the color-contrast audit results from the Petalwick tooling are attached to the ceremony record. Ina flagged that three badge variants still fail AA at small sizes, so the audit sign-off gates the signing, not the other way around. Once both stewards have initialed, open the sealed token vault — the recovery passphrase goes right below this line.

unlock words, bafof-kawef: soreth-nordor-belwyn-gorvan-julael-belys

## Tuning

This section documents the broker settings changed for the Quillbus 4.x upgrade. Reviewers should confirm each value against the migration checklist, as the new version alters default prefetch and ack-timeout semantics in ways that can starve slow consumers. All deviations from upstream defaults are deliberate and are enumerated in the table below.

tuning constants:
THRESHOLDS = {
    "kelix": 280,
    "druvan": 756,
    "oliael": 399,
}

## Runbook: Quarterly Stock-Count Ledger Transfer

At the close of each quarter, the master stock-count ledger travels from the Dunmere receiving site to the audit office at Halloway Court. The ledger must be placed in the rigid blue transit folder, sealed with a numbered tab, and recorded in the outbound register with the date and seal number. Only the shift supervisor may release it to the Renfield Couriers driver. At the point of hand-over, the courier is to be given this instruction:

drop instructions, hahip-badug: the quenox ralath courier leaves the kaseth fraiel rusiel tameth belys istdor ralion giliel ledger at gate 7830 under passcode 165413